The regulatory landscape crypto encompasses a fragmented global system, with differing national approaches to classifying and governing digital assets. This creates complexity for firms operating across borders, necessitating careful consideration of multiple legal frameworks and potential conflicts of law. Current efforts focus on an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) compliance, alongside securities law application to certain crypto assets, impacting derivative products. The evolving nature of decentralized finance (DeFi) presents unique challenges to traditional regulatory models, requiring innovative supervisory approaches.
